Key wellness / self-care / inner-life strategies from the prayer message

  • Anchor your prayer in Scripture (reduce anxious uncertainty)

    • Slow down and reread familiar verses “as if for the first time.”
    • Use God’s words as the foundation for confident prayer.
  • Release conditional thinking (“earned love” / “scoreboard” mindset)

    • Reframe what God’s love is like:
      • Not for the impressive, the perfectly behaving, or those who “have it together.”
      • For “the world” (i.e., you’re included whether you feel deserving or not).
    • Let go of internal condemnation and the idea that God keeps a failure checklist.
    • Practical emotional shift: stop “adding up good days vs. bad ones” to decide if you’re allowed closeness.
  • Receive love as something given, not constructed

    • Closeness with God isn’t achieved by performance, correctness, or discipline alone.
    • Instead of “climbing toward God,” allow yourself to “receive” new life.
  • Let yourself respond even from your most exhausted state

    • Like the woman who had spent everything and was getting worse:
      • You don’t have to have “enough faith” or perfect credentials—bring the last shred of hope.
      • Even hidden, reaching “the edge” of God’s presence can be enough to begin healing.
  • Name and reclaim identity (belonging, not exclusion)

    • God speaks belonging back to you (e.g., “Daughter/ Son… you belong to me”).
    • Move from fear of exposure to safety in being called forward.
  • Combat hopelessness with a specific instruction

    • When life feels “too late” or “beyond fixing,” practice the prayer prompt:
      • “Do not fear, only believe.”
    • Take action in faith: “walk into the room” of whatever feels lost, and trust God will work there.
  • Stop blaming your cracks; use them as channels for renewed strength

    • Use the “jars of clay” image:
      • You are a breakable container; the “treasure” (power/love) is God’s.
    • Affliction isn’t denied—but you’re not abandoned:
      • You can be pressed on all sides and still carry inner renewal.
    • Renewal practices implied:
      • Expect renewal “day by day,” including in unseen places.
      • Let cracks become where light reaches others (meaning, hope, and purpose can emerge through vulnerability).
  • Model unconditional love toward others

    • The prayer includes asking to love others:
      • Without conditions
      • Without a “ledger”
      • Without waiting for them to earn it first
